SPORTACCORD unveils new ‘DOTSPORT’ domain – sportaccord.sport

By Jenny Edmondson, Lausanne, Sept 12, 2018: SportAccord unveils today announced it has been awarded exclusive use of the ‘DotSport’ domain extension ‘sportaccord.sport’ following the successful launch of the new .sport digital ecosystem, managed and delivered by GAISF.

A .sport domain name seens as a positive endorsement of any organisation operating in the world of sport.

GAISF’s ownership of the domain protects the integrity of .sport by ensuring that only properly qualified organisations and individuals can use it.

These include sports governing bodies to events, companies and clubs.

Nis Hatt, Managing Director of SportAccord, World Sport & Business Summit commented:

“We delighted to take advantage of this new opportunity and have applied the SportAccord.sport domain extension to key digital platforms and collateral.

This will further help to enhance the SportAccord brand across the global sports and business sectors.

“We are proud to be part of this community-led initiative and fully support the values, culture and principles it represents for sport.”

SportAccord joins other organisations who have awarded the .sport extension including several of the international sports federations, Lausanne 2020 Youth Olympic Games and the International Testing Agency.

GAISF Head of Digital Pierre Germeau said:

“This digital transformation is proving to be a game-changer, not just for IFs but for all reputable sports stakeholders that work hard to promote the best image of sport.

Each domain offers stakeholders a significant and respected online presence, tailored specifically to their individual needs.”

SportAccord is host to the annual general assemblies and official meetings for event stakeholders, with representation from all the GAISF international sports federations, associates and observers in attendance.

SportAccord 2019 will take place in Gold Coast, Australia from 5-10 May 2019 at the Gold Coast Convention and Exhibition Centre and will welcome the sporting business community for the 17th edition of the World Sport & Business Summit.
